description Mars Reconnaissance Orbiter Overview
The Mars Reconnaissance Orbiter is a NASA spacecraft orbiting Mars since 2006. It provides high-resolution imaging of the Martian surface using its HiRI instrument, revealing details as small as 30 centimeters.
The orbiter also acts as a communications relay for data from surface rovers. Scientists and researchers studying Martian geology, climate, and potential past habitability utilize this detailed orbital imagery and communication support.
